Ulva Island: Birding and Botany

Ulva is a unique predator-free environment, a real nature sanctuary and a must for anyone interested in New Zealand birds and flora. Travel by water taxi from Golden Bay on Stewart Island, before taking a guided walk to discover rare and endangered birds and plants.
